E Server besteet aus verschidde Subsystemer, déi all eng entscheedend Roll spillen fir d'Performance vum Server ze bestëmmen. E puer Subsystemer si méi kritesch fir d'Performance ofhängeg vun der Applikatioun fir de Server benotzt gëtt.
Dës Server Subsystemer enthalen:
1. Prozessor an Cache
De Prozessor ass d'Häerz vum Server, verantwortlech fir bal all Transaktiounen ze handhaben. Et ass en héich bedeitende Subsystem, an et gëtt e gemeinsame Mëssverständnis datt méi séier Prozessoren ëmmer besser sinn fir d'Performance Flaschenhals ze eliminéieren.
Ënnert den Haaptkomponenten, déi op Serveren installéiert sinn, sinn d'Prozessoren dacks méi staark wéi aner Ënnersystemer. Wéi och ëmmer, nëmmen e puer spezialiséiert Uwendungen kënnen d'Virdeeler vun modernen Prozessoren wéi P4 oder 64-Bit Prozessoren voll notzen.
Zum Beispill, klassesch Serverbeispiller wéi Dateieserver vertrauen net staark op Prozessor Aarbechtslaascht, well de gréissten Deel vum Dateieverkéier benotzt Direct Memory Access (DMA) Technologie fir de Prozessor ëmzegoen, ofhängeg vum Netzwierk, Erënnerung, an Hard Disk Subsystemer fir Duerchput.
Haut bitt Intel eng Vielfalt vu Prozessoren personaliséiert fir X-Serie Serveren. D'Ënnerscheeder a Virdeeler tëscht verschiddene Prozessoren ze verstoen ass entscheedend.
Cache, strikt als Deel vum Memory Subsystem ugesinn, ass kierperlech mam Prozessor integréiert. D'CPU an de Cache schaffen enk zesummen, mam Cache funktionnéiert mat ongeféier d'Halschent vun der Geschwindegkeet vum Prozessor oder gläichwäerteg.
2. PCI Bus
De PCI Bus ass d'Pipeline fir Input- an Outputdaten op Serveren. All X-Serie Serveren benotzen der PCI Bus (dorënner PCI-X an PCI-E) fir eng Verbindung wichteg adapters wéi SCSI an Festplack. Héich-Enn Serveren hunn typesch MÉI PCI Bussen a méi PCI Plaze am Verglach zu virdrun Modeller.
Fortgeschratt PCI Bussen enthalen Technologien wéi PCI-X 2.0 a PCI-E, déi méi héich Datestroum a Konnektivitéitsfäegkeeten ubidden. De PCI Chip verbënnt d'CPU an de Cache mam PCI Bus. Dëse Set vu Komponenten geréiert d'Verbindung tëscht dem PCI Bus, Prozessor an Erënnerungssubsystemer fir d'Gesamtsystemleistung ze maximéieren.
3. Erënnerung
Erënnerung spillt eng kritesch Roll am Server Leeschtung. Wann e Server net genuch Erënnerung huet, verschlechtert seng Leeschtung, well de Betribssystem zousätzlech Daten an der Erënnerung muss späicheren, awer Plaz ass net genuch, wat zu Datenstagnatioun op der Festplack féiert.
Eng bemierkenswäert Feature an der Architektur vun engem Enterprise X-Serie Server ass Memory Mirroring, wat d'Redundanz a Feeler Toleranz verbessert. Dës IBM Memory Technologie ass ongeféier gläichwäerteg mat RAID-1 fir Festplacken, wou d'Erënnerung a gespigelte Gruppen opgedeelt ass. D'Spigelfunktioun ass Hardware-baséiert, erfuerdert keng zousätzlech Ënnerstëtzung vum Betribssystem.
4. Festplack
Aus der Perspektiv vun engem Administrator ass den Hard Disk Subsystem de Schlësseldeterminant vun der Serverleistung. An der hierarchescher Arrangement vun Online Späichergeräter (Cache, Erënnerung, Festplack), ass d'Harddisk déi luesst awer huet déi gréisste Kapazitéit. Fir vill Serverapplikatiounen gi bal all Daten op der Festplack gespäichert, wat e schnelle Festplack-Subsystem kritesch mécht.
RAID gëtt allgemeng benotzt fir Späicherplatz op Serveren ze erhéijen. Wéi och ëmmer, RAID-Arrays beaflossen d'Serverleistung wesentlech. D'Wiel vu verschiddene RAID-Niveauen fir verschidde logesch Disken ze definéieren beaflosst d'Performance, an de Späicherplatz an d'Paritéitsinformatioun sinn ënnerschiddlech. IBM's ServeRAID Array Kaarten an IBM Fibre Channel Kaarte bidden Optiounen fir verschidde RAID Niveauen ëmzesetzen, jidderee mat senger eenzegaarteger Konfiguratioun.
En anere kritesche Faktor bei der Leeschtung ass d'Zuel vun den Harddisken an der konfiguréierter Array: wat méi Disken, wat besser den Duerchgang. Verstoen wéi RAID I/O Ufroe behandelt spillt eng vital Roll bei der Optimiséierung vun der Leeschtung.
Nei Serientechnologien, wéi SATA a SAS, ginn elo benotzt fir d'Performance an d'Zouverlässegkeet ze verbesseren.
5. Reseau
Den Netzwierkadapter ass den Interface duerch deen de Server mat der Äussewelt kommunizéiert. Wann d'Donnéeën eng super Leeschtung duerch dësen Interface erreechen kënnen, kann e mächtege Netzwierksubsystem d'Gesamt Serverleistung wesentlech beaflossen.
Network Design ass gläich wichteg wéi Server Design. Schalter déi verschidde Netzwierksegmenter allocéieren oder d'Applikatioun vun Technologien wéi Geldautomaten sinn derwäert ze berécksiichtegen.
Gigabit Netzwierkkaarte ginn elo wäit an de Serveren benotzt fir déi néideg héich Débit ze bidden. Wéi och ëmmer, méi nei Technologien wéi TCP Offload Engine (TOE) fir 10G Tariffer z'erreechen sinn och um Horizont.
6. Grafiken Kaart
Den Affichage-Subsystem op Serveren ass relativ onwichteg well et nëmme benotzt gëtt wann Administrateuren de Server musse kontrolléieren. Clienten benotzen ni d'Grafikkaart, sou datt d'Serverleistung selten dësen Subsystem betount.
7. Betribssystem
Mir betruechten de Betribssystem als potenzielle Flaschenhals, grad wéi déi aner Festplack-Subsystemer. A Betribssystemer wéi Windows, Linux, ESX Server, an NetWare ginn et Astellungen déi geännert kënne ginn fir d'Serverleistung ze verbesseren.
D'Performance-bestëmmend Ënnersystemer hänkt vun der Applikatioun vum Server of. D'Identifikatioun an d'Eliminatioun vun Flaschenhals kann erreecht ginn duerch d'Sammelen an d'Analyse vun Leeschtungsdaten. Wéi och ëmmer, dës Aufgab kann net op eemol ofgeschloss ginn, well Flaschenhals kënne variéieren mat Verännerungen an der Serverlaascht, méiglecherweis op enger alldeeglecher oder wëchentlecher Basis.
Post Zäit: Jul-20-2023